The word licensed is not home window clothing. In Texas, electricians must hold active credentials with the Texas Division of Licensing and Law. That structure includes Pupil, Residential Electrician, Journeyman, and Master Electrician degrees. Each step calls for documented hours in the field, classroom education and learning, and passing state tests. A qualified electrician in The Swarm works under that framework, lugs needed insurance coverage, and recognizes the National Electric Code in addition to local modifications that the city enforces.
Electricians also function within a permitting system. The City of The Colony problems permits and routines examinations for a lot of job past straightforward fixture substitutes. When a task needs energy coordination with Oncor, or a tons computation to confirm your solution can sustain an EV charger, a certified specialist recognizes the sequence: authorization, rough-in assessment, last, and utility release if the meter needs to be pulled. Cutting edges is not only risky, it typically sets you back more once the inspector captures electrician reviews and testimonials it or the house rises available for sale and an evaluator flags unpermitted work.

I have been called to homes where a solitary bad receptacle turned into three days of investigator work. A person had replaced a kitchen area GFCI without recognizing the lots and line terminals. One more had daisy chained half a dining room from a microwave circuit. A handyman added recessed containers in a room, after that connected them right into a smoke alarm feed. All of it seemed to help a while. Then a storm rolled with, lights lowered, and a breaker declined to reset.
Each of those check outs required repairing that might have been stayed clear of with standard code understanding. Certified electrical contractors know which spaces require arc mistake protection, which require ground fault, exactly how to separate small home appliance circuits in kitchens, and exactly how to size conductors and overcurrent protection. They use correct junction boxes, not hidden splices. They keep neutrals isolated in subpanels. These are not scholastic information. They are the difference in between a 90 min repair service and a two see challenge that finishes with drywall repairs.

On the household side, a clear extent and material list stops return trips. When I check out a home for a panel upgrade, I verify feeder size, solution detach place, bonding needs for gas and water, and functioning clearances. I check for decay on SE cable television insulation where the sun hits, and I gauge the grounding electrode conductor to recognize if it has to be upsized. That information causes one mobilization, one closed down duration, and one examination home window. You are not left without power an added night since a missing bonding bushing put the task on hold.

A home owner near the lake set up a portable medspa. The vendor claimed to connect it right into a typical outlet. It functioned up until a rainy week. The GFCI stumbled. The proprietor reset it several times, after that called. The circuit serving that outlet additionally fed exterior lights and a garage freezer. The lots was limited on completely dry days and over the side in wet weather. We installed a devoted GFCI-protected circuit in PVC avenue with an appropriate disconnect, remedied the fridge freezer outlet to a separate circuit as required for garage receptacles, and secured the spa's cable connection point from splash. The medspa ran dependably, the freezer quit thawing, and the lights quit dimming. Three issues taken care of in a morning because the underlying layout was dealt with instead of band-aided.
At a tiny retail area off Key, the renter experienced flickering lights and POS system reboots. The panel was complete, with numerous tandem breakers and a few neutrals doubled under one lug. The quick response would have been to swap a flickering ballast and call it excellent. We instead measured voltage drop under lots and located a weak neutral link from a common multiwire branch circuit. Securing the neutral, relocating circuits to eliminate shared neutrals without a two-pole breaker, and changing aging ballasts fixed the flicker and the reboots. The register stopped shedding purchases, which is a much faster way to conserve cash than chasing after affordable parts.
More homes in The Nest now have EVs. Several have two. A 40 to 50 amp EV battery charger is not unusual, and double chargers can overwhelm a smoke and carbon monoxide detectors 150 amp solution when stoves and cooling and heating run together. Some homes also include induction cooktops, which pull significant amperage at high setups. A qualified electrician reviews existing loads, runs a calculation, and uses options. That could be a solution upgrade, a tons administration gadget that surprises billing, or a specialized subpanel with room for future circuits so you do not paint the exact same edge in a year.
Smart switches and whole-home automation bring their very own wrinkles. Some older homes do not have neutral wires in button boxes, which many wise tools call for. Selecting tools that work with two-wire setups or planning neutral runs stops returns and dissatisfaction. Surge protection at the panel is an additional wise relocate a storm-prone area. A moderate financial investment there conserves delicate electronics and heads off annoyance lockups that you will certainly otherwise blame on your Wi-Fi.
Electrical systems do not need constant tinkering, yet regular checks are low-cost insurance. I advise a panel evaluation every few years, particularly prior to summer season. Search for discoloration on breakers, aluminum feeders that need antioxidant compound, signs of wetness at service entrances, and appropriate labeling that a future emergency situation will certainly make you appreciate. Test GFCI and AFCI tools twice a year. Change receptacles with loose plugs or heat staining around the slots. If your home has had roofing or pipes leaks, consider an infrared check to catch covert wetness near electric boxes before corrosion collections in.
Businesses ought to budget for a yearly panel and link check, particularly where tools runs all the time. Thermal imaging throughout running hours determines warm links prior to they fall short. Tightening up lugs to manufacturer torque specifications and changing aging breakers defeats a mid-day shutdown with customers in the store.
Changing a light bulb does not call for a permit. Exchanging a like-for-like, standard switch or receptacle is within the convenience area for handy homeowners who turned off breakers, verify no voltage, and make use of appropriate discontinuations. The minute a neutral and ground mix in a subpanel, or 2 circuits share a yoke, or a cable appears undersized for a breaker, it is time to quit. The expense of an analysis go to is little next to the cost of a mistake hidden in a wall.
If you scent melting plastic, feel warm at a receptacle, notice repeated tripping, or see arcing, treat it as urgent. Do not reset a breaker greater than as soon as. Call an emergency situation electrician in The Colony and step far from the panel up until assistance arrives.

Electricians check wiring using tools such as voltage testers and multimeters. They inspect connections, insulation, and circuit continuity. Testing may include checking load capacity and breaker performance. These checks help ensure systems meet safety standards.
